Jacksonville, FL (August 11, 2026) — A pedestrian was killed after a vehicle left northbound Interstate 95 and reached Lem Turner Road in Jacksonville on Sunday, August 9.

According to the Florida Highway Patrol, the vehicle traveled off the interstate, crossed the shoulder, went down an embankment, and continued onto Lem Turner Road. The pedestrian was walking on the sidewalk when the vehicle struck them. The pedestrian suffered fatal injuries and was pronounced dead.

FHP also reported that another person was taken to a hospital. Troopers did not provide that person’s condition in the source. Authorities clarified the fatality after an earlier account contained conflicting information about who had died.

The cause of the collision remains under review. We extend our condolences to the pedestrian’s family and loved ones and hope the injured person recovers.

What to Do After a Fatal Collision

Families and other eligible parties may want the completed crash report because early information can change as investigators verify what happened. Keeping medical records, insurance correspondence, photographs, and other crash-related documents together can also make it easier to compare later information with the official record.

For Florida crashes, the verified state row lists the custodian as FL Dept. of Highway Safety & Motor Vehicles (FLHSMV) — Crash Records. Reports are available through the Florida Crash Portal — services.flhsmv.gov/crashreportpurchasing (FloridaCrashPortal.gov). The report form is HSMV 90010 (Long/Short Form).

The listed fee is $10.00/report + $2.00 transaction convenience fee (online). Officers have 10 days to file; online reports available immediately once posted.

The verified eligibility information states: Parties involved, their attorneys/legal reps, licensed insurance agents (per § 316.066). Public after 60 days. The confidentiality rule is: Confidential for first 60 days (§ 316.066); public thereafter. The spreadsheet also lists § 321.23 for the fee and § 316.066 for confidentiality.
